Honda feared Alonso engine a write-off in Singapore crash
Honda has revealed it had fears that Fernando Alonso’s engine had been damaged beyond repair in the first accident he suffered at the Singapore Grand Prix. The Spaniard had pulled off a brilliant start to leap up to a potential third place at the Marina Bay circuit, before he was caught up in the collision between Kimi Raikkonen and Max Verstappen. Although Alonso was able to get going again after the crash, the damage inflicted to his MCL32 was too severe – and a holed exhaust and failing electronics eventually forced him to retire to the pits.
